[QUOTE="George Nesmith, post: 381747, member: 177"]Are the lines raised or indented? Needle Etching involves coating the surface with a resist to prevent the acid fumes from reaching the glass and then removing the resist with a needle to allow the acid to reach the glass and eat some away to some the glass.[/QUOTE]
